The present paper introduces new classes of Stancu–Kantorovich operators constructed in the King sense. For these classes of operators, we establish some convergence results, error estimations theorems and graphical properties of approximation for the classes considered, namely, operators that preserve the test functions e0(x)=1 and e1(x)=x, e0(x)=1 and e2(x)=x2, as well as e1(x)=x and e2(x)=x2. The class of operators that preserve the test functions e1(x)=x and e2(x)=x2 is a genuine generalization of the class introduced by Indrea et al. in their paper “A New Class of Kantorovich-Type Operators”, published in Constr. Math. Anal.
